プライマリネットワークとは異なるネットワーク上のサーバーにアクセスする


0

プライマリゲートウェイとは異なるネットワーク上にあるサーバーにアクセスできないという問題があります。 私のネットワークはこのように見えます:

ルーター1 (192.168.1.1)---> ルーター2 (192.168.1.129)---> サーバ (172.16.1.30)

ルーター1(ASUS RT68U)はネットワーク内の最初のゲートウェイです。ルーター2(ZYXEL USG 100)には、ネットワークIP 172.16.1.1を持つDHCPサーバーがあり、これが私のサーバーにIP 172.16.1.30を割り当てます。ルーター1ではDHCPとNATが有効になっています。ルータ2はNATをアクティブにしません。

192.168.1.1の最初のゲートウェイにしか接続されていない任意のコンピュータから172.16.1.30上のサーバーへのアクセス/作成方法を教えてください。


ルーター1の到達方法がわからない場合、サーバーはどのようにしてインターネットにアクセスすることができますか?
Daniel B

どの時点で、サーバーからインターネットに接続していると述べましたか?
MrD

回答:


0

172.16.1.0 / 24宛てのトラフィックを192.168.1.129に転送するスタティックルートをルータ1に作成する必要があります。これがどのように行われるかは、特定のルーターによって異なります。

特定のAsusルーターのためのガイドがあります ここに 。要するに:

  • ログオン
  • LANに行く
  • Routeタブをクリックしてください。
  • ネットワーク172.16.1.0として入力
  • ネットマスク255.255.255.0として入力
  • ゲートウェイ192.168.1.129として入力
  • メトリック2として入力
  • インターフェースとしてLANまたはLANと入力無線

サーバーのデフォルトルート(ゲートウェイ)がルーター2に設定されていることを確認してください。


私はそうしました。うまく行かなかった。宛先として172.16.1.1、ゲートウェイとして192.168.1.129(ルータ2)を追加しました。サーバーにアドレスをpingすると、応答として要求タイムアウトが発生します。
MrD

私は次のようなスタティックルートをテストしました(うまくいきませんでした):宛先:172.16.1.1(ルーター2のネットワークID)。サーバーはこのネットワーク上にあります。ネットマスク:255.255.255.0ゲートウェイ:192.168.1.129(ルーター2のWAN IP)ルーター1を再起動すると役立ちますか?これが失敗する原因となっている何らかのポリシーまたはファイアウォールの規則である可能性がありますか?ことが考えられる、私はルーター2のルールやポリシーを追加または変更していません。
MrD

ファイアウォールはすべてを台無しにすることができます。テスト中にそれらを無効にする(そして後でそれらを再び有効にする)のが最善です。トラフィックが192.168.1.129に到着するかどうかわかりますか。
mtak
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.